Summary of Contents: 1 copy of Shams al-ʻulūm wa-dawāʼ kalām al-ʻArab min al-kulūm by Nashwān ibn Saʻīd al-Ḥimyarī, d. 1178?

The third part of Shams al-ʻulūm beginning with the letter sad.

Incipit: القطعة الثالثة عن كتاب شمس العلوم بسم الله الرحمن الرحيم بالصاد وما تعدها من الحرف في المصاعف والاساء فعل بفت الصا
Explicit: تم السفر الرابع من كتاب شمس العلوم ودواء كلام العرب من الكلوم...في شهر جمادى الاخرة الذي بعده رجب وشعبان من شهور سنة ثلاث وتسعين والف من هجرة محمد المصطفى||
Language(s): Arabic
